KubeSphere的高光时辰来了 多集群控制之后

【.com原创稿件】无法否定,云计算曾经重塑了软件的整个生命周期,从架构设计到开发,从构建、交付到运维……随之而来的是企业的IT架构也出现了渺小变动,业务越来越依赖IT的才干。因此,一方面,越来越多的企业业务正在向云上迁徙,另一方面,在各行各业中,有越来越多的业务运行从降生之初就架构在云端。 拥抱云原生,曾经是不争的理想。

同时,相关数据显示,曾经有大概93%的企业正在驳回多云战略,其中,混合云占87%,混合云曾经成为了企业的标配,是大势所趋。由于混合云需求起源于业务,尤其是运行上的诉求,所以云原生的运行也就成为了肯定。这也是各大云厂纷繁推出各自的容器服务的要素。

青云QingCloud自2016年11月起开局允许容器技术,2017年7月底,推出Kubernetes on QingCloud容器集群控制与编排运行,同年11月,正式推出Docker镜像仓库,打造一站式容器服务平台。2018年7月,颁布其构建在Kubernetes上的企业级散布式多租户容器平台KubeSphere。2019年4月,推出KubeSphere容器平台初级版2.0,KubeSphere的推出旨在协助容器更快、更便捷的落地,协助企业加快构建云原生运行,成功 DevOps 和微服务落地,放慢业务翻新迭代,最终成功数字化转型。

用户需求指到哪里,产品就做到哪里

去年,青云QingCloud运行及容器平台研发总监周小四曾经示意,在选择做KubeSphere之前,青云QingCloud做了少量的调研来评价能否无时机进入并稳固立足在这个市场,起初确定容器平台要基于Kubernetes。在KubeSphere 2.0落地前,青云QingCloud又敏锐地发觉到了用户关于容器云平台最大的需求:开箱即用,降落平台落地的老本,降落用户经常使用的老本。于是,KubeSphere 2.0被赋予的最关键的性能就是 “开箱即用” 。同时,KubeSphere也提供了很多可选的性能组件,用户可以在经常使用环节中,依据自己的业务需求有选用的经常使用。可见,青云QingCloud产品的推出都是依据用户的实践需求而来。

青云QingCloud运行及容器平台研发总监周小四

“去年咱们做了一个调研,征询用户宿愿KubeSphere下一个版本提供哪些性能,其中 多集群控制 排在第一,于是这个版本便满足了用户的希冀。”周小四示意。于是,一年后的当天,KubeSphere 3.0降生了,而多集群控制的才干也是新版本最关键的性能。

据周小四引见,多集群控制不只仅是控制底层的基础设备,比如加一个集群、删一个集群或许解绑一个集群;它还加了运行层面的性能,关键包括:一是部署运行时可以跨集群部署。一个运行跑在哪个集群上,是可以定义的,然而经常使用者不须要知道运行跑在哪个中央。同时,KubeSphere 3.0在多集群控制上提供了一个运行控制平台——OpenPitrix,它是面向云原生运行的全生命周期控制,用来处置如何上架运行、下架运行、散发运行等疑问。KubeSphere多集群控制能够让企业十分轻松地驾驭混合多云,这是KubeSphere在3.0版本重点处置的疑问。

KubeSphere容器平台产品经理于爽补充说,KubeSphere的多集群控制与其余竞品最大的区别,是允许Solo和联邦两种集群控制形式。Solo是指K8s集群都是独立的,须要用中央控制面板,把一切独立的K8s集群聚合起来。联邦在K8s生态中可以了解为一个架构或许性能,联邦集群可以把多个K8s的集群聚合起来构成一个K8s资源池。用户在部署运行时,可以把运行的正本依照用户的志愿散布到不同的K8s资源池里,其运行从下层构建成功跨Zone、跨集群的高可用。

KubeSphere容器平台产品经理于爽

除了多集群控制这个最关键的性能之外,KubeSphere 3.0还有很多其余亮点:

一、可观察性才干再增强。依据CNCF基金会的命名,可观察性蕴含监控、日志、链路追踪、告警、通知等等。KubeSphere从最早的产品开局,就围绕着可观察性给用户提供了很多性能,包括基于租户的监控、基于租户的日志检索等。在KubeSphere 3.0里,这局部性能获取进一步的增强。于爽用三个典型的性能来举例:

1. 自定义监控。随着用户业务逐渐往K8s平台上迁徙,不只是运维人员或许资源控制人员在经常使用这个平台, 少量的业务人员 也开局经常使用这个平台。KubeSphere 3.0 可以将每个业务的基础监控目的体如今平台监控层面。KubeSphere 3.0兼容了目前在云原生畛域曾经成为了理想规范的监控框架Prometheus。假设用户的运行曾经基于Prometheus,可以无缝地对接到在KubeSphere上;假设没有也没相关,由于Prometheus提供一个开发框架:Prometheus Exporter,它提供很多SDK开发包,无论是用户自己开发的OA运行、电商运行,还是其余运行,只需集成它的SDK,都可以把想要泄露的监控目的,经过Prometheus的形式暴显露来,且无缝对接到KubeSphere UI控制台上。监控面板是轻易组装拼接的,最终构成用户想要的监控面板。所以它不单单是一个运维产品,它也是逐渐往用户业务接近的产品。

2. 租户的事情控制。KubeSphere 3.0基于租户的事情控制是可追踪的,可以依照肯定的历史会聚起来。另外,基于租户过滤,用户可以检索自己租户下的事情,包括业务的运维。

3. 对接更多的通知形式。KubeSphere 3.0曾经对接允许了微信、Slack等比拟干流的通知形式。

二、平台安保才干进一步增强。KubeSphere 3.0允许审计,这一点关于金融类的用户十分关键。KubeSphere的租户,既允许原生的K8s租户,又在原生的基础之上形象了一层自己的租户。无论是KubeSphere自己的租户还是原生的租户,在KubeSphere 3.0里,都提供了租户网络安保战略控制。经过KubeSphere界面可以性能这个租户下的服务能否对外访问,或许在另一个租户下访问这个租户下的服务,可以性能相关的访问战略,符合了如今很多大型企业的诉求,特意是金融类企业。

三、对生态同伴愈加友好。首先,KubeSphere 3.0适配了大局部干流的云平台和容器平台,比如阿里云、AWS、腾讯云、青云QingCloud;容器平台,如OpenShift、Rancher等。第二,KubeSphere 3.0允许KubeSphere Only的部署形式。用户往往会由于业务的须要,在自有环境中有很多不同的K8s,包括自建的或是洽购的,或是云平台上的K8s服务。KubeSphere作为纯软件,可以无缝地部署在这些既有K8s平台上。这象征着用户在现有平台上的业务齐全不受影响,不会由于经常使用了KubeSphere而须要做迁徙、变革,很好地包全了用户现有的业务资产,也不会对业务有任何影响。

未来:做到2个Open

据周小四引见,KubeSphere下一个版本,即4.0版本,会在架构上做一些变革,目的是做成一个可插拔的、放开式的架构,让ISV或许企业基于放开架构的规范开发自己的运行或许服务,部署到KubeSphere上。

未来, KubeSphere的标签有两个,Open Source(开源)、Open Architecture(放开架构)。KubeSphere只提供最外围的性能,比如控制基础设备、上班负载,提供系统级别的服务,比如监控、告警等,其余都交给Open Architecture。另外,青云QingCloud还会协助企业树立个人云和社区云,提供一些运营性能,比如计量模块、统计报表等,以一种插件的形式,完善整个生态。

编辑视点

K8s虽好,然而入手很难,KubeSphere提供了一个用户体验十分低劣的控制台,用户可以用十分低的老本去学习容器、云原生运行和K8s,简直不须要任何老本地经常使用下面的运行,如DevOps、微服务控制、运行散发,多集群控制等。这样一来,企业一步跨入云原生时代就变得愈加便捷。同时,K8s自身的长处就是面向运行和服务,如何站在业务的视角,协助业务人员更好地经常使用容器平台是十分关键的,KubeSphere 3.0一系列的新性能恰好满足了这一需求。此外,KubeSphere作为惟逐一个由中国人自己动员的、全开源的、经过CNCF基金会认证的K8s发行版,更容易进入加快开展的良性循环形式,越来越多的企业会驳回基于开源名目提供的商业服务。KubeSphere出路无法估计。

您可能还会对下面的文章感兴趣: